Governor Abbott Delivers Remarks At Houston Hispanic Chamber Of Commerce Annual Luncheon

April 26, 2019 | Austin, Texas | Press Release

Governor Greg Abbott today delivered remarks at the Houston Hispanic Chamber of Commerce (HHCC) Annual Luncheon. The Governor thanked business and community leaders for their role in expanding economic opportunity in Texas, and discussed the need for property tax and school finance reform in order to create a even brighter future for the Lone Star State. 

"The business leaders here today are proof of what happens when hard work, dedication, and innovation meet opportunity," said Governor Abbott. "If we hope to keep Texas a state of economic prosperity, then we must act now to reform our broken school finance system and provide property tax relief. By working together to tackle these challenges, we will keep Texas the most prosperous state in America." 

The HHCC is the premier advocate for the economic and civic interests of the Hispanic business community in Houston. The HHCC's Annual Luncheon and Business Expo bring together more than 1,500 business leaders, elected officials, entrepreneurs, and job seekers for a day of networking and discussion.
